Write a 2-3 page essay (500-700 words approximately) on the differences you see in learning about the Holocaust through the three different genres we have looked at.   Maus is a "graphic novel," Last Days is a film, and Night is narrative memoir.   Consider some of the following issues:

What do you think was the most effective part of each of these works? 

How does the genre affect the way each story is told and its impact on you?  

Compare the results of the holocaust on the survivors in each of these stories.   What lessons, if any, do they draw from it?

How does the relationship between parents and children figure into these stories? (i.e., how does the focus on Vladek and Art's relationship, or Elie Wiesel and his father, or the survivors in Last Days and their children contribute to the story in each work?)
